Assault is defined in Iowa Code Section 708.1 (2011).  Assault is defined as: 1. Any act which is intended to cause pain or injury to, or which is intended to result in physical contact which will be insulting or offensive to another, coupled with the apparent ability to execute the act. 2. Any act which is intended to place another in fear of immediate physical contact which will be painful, injurious, insulting, or offensive, coupled with the apparent ability to execute the act. 3.  Intentionally points a firearm toward another, or displays in a threatening manner any dangerous weapon toward another. The code also indicates that an assault may not be involved if the participants in sports, social or other activities (not criminal) and the act is reasonably foreseeable in such sport or activity.  Also the code states that a school employee breaking up a fight or struggle does not conduct an assault. For the full code view http://www.legis.state.ia.us/IowaLaw.html Basically it is an assault to intentionally touch another person in an insulting or offensive way.
